About “The Conscience of a Liberal”
The book examines the past eighty years of American history, focusing on the period from the reforms that addressed inequality during the Gilded Age to the resurgence of economic and political inequality since the 1970s. It analyzes the decline of middle-class America and explores the conditions necessary for a "new New Deal," combining political, social, and economic analysis across three generations.
